Disclosure history (7)newest first
- New Hampshire State AGas victim2021-07-06
Professional Business Systems, Inc. d/b/a Practicefirst Medical Management Solutions experienced a ransomware incident on December 30, 2020. An unauthorized actor attempted to encrypt systems and exfiltrated files containing patient and employee PII, PHI, and financial data. Approximately 1,210,688 individuals were affected, including 284 New Hampshire residents. The company shut down systems, engaged forensic experts, and offered two years of identity monitoring.
- Maine State AGas victim2021-07-01
Professional Business Systems, operating as Practicefirst Medical Management Solutions and PBS Medcode Corp., reported an external system breach that occurred on December 25, 2020, and was discovered on December 30, 2020. The breach affected 1,210,688 individuals, compromising names and Social Security numbers. The company notified affected individuals on June 30, 2021, and offered two years of identity theft protection services.
- Montana State AGas victim2021-07-01
Professional Business Systems, d/b/a Practicefirst Medical Management Solutions, notified Montana residents of a December 30, 2020 ransomware incident. The actor attempted to encrypt systems but copied patient and employee files containing PII, PHI, and financial data before deletion. Practicefirst shut down systems, alerted law enforcement, and offered two years of Kroll identity monitoring. No misuse was found.
- NEW YORKHHS OCRas victim2021-07-01
Professional Business Systems, Inc. (dba Practicefirst Medical Management Solutions and PBS Medcode Corp.), a business associate, reported to HHS on 2021-07-01 a ransomware incident affecting 1,210,688 individuals. Breached information located on Network Server. PHI exposed included names, addresses, dates of birth, SSNs, health insurance, clinical, and financial information. The BA implemented additional safeguards and retrained staff.

- Illinois State AGas victim2021-01-01
PROFESSIONAL BUSINESS SYSTEMS, INC filed a data-breach notice with the Illinois Attorney General during 2021 (case 21-247). The register records the breach as discovered on December 30, 2020. Illinois does not publish the number of people affected — 815 ILCS 530/10 permits the Attorney General to publish only the entity name, the types of personal information and the date range.
